The '2025 MTMP' (Medium-term Management Plan for FY2023-FY2025) is a cornerstone of the company's expansion strategy. This plan emphasizes the development of new business domains, particularly in 'Finance + services' and 'Data utilization platform services'. The goal is to increase net income without a proportional increase in assets, thereby improving ROA and ROE. This strategic shift underscores the company's commitment to efficient capital allocation and enhanced profitability.

Icon Domestic Auto Leasing Merger

In April 2023, Mitsubishi Auto Leasing and Mitsubishi HC Capital Auto-Lease merged. This strategic move aimed to create synergies and establish a unified vision for the auto leasing business. The merger is a key step in streamlining operations and enhancing the company's competitiveness in the domestic market. This consolidation allows for more efficient resource allocation and improved customer service.

Icon Geographic Expansion

Mitsubishi HC Capital Inc. is actively developing its business across five key regions: Japan, Europe, the Americas, Greater China, and Asia & Oceania. This global approach is designed to diversify revenue streams and mitigate regional economic risks. The company's expansion strategy includes both organic growth and strategic acquisitions to strengthen its presence in these key markets.

Icon European Expansion

Mitsubishi HC Capital UK PLC, a wholly-owned subsidiary since April 2021, is expanding its European presence. The company offers vendor finance solutions for specialist assets across locations including London, Amsterdam, Dublin, and Helsinki, with transactional capabilities in Belgium. This expansion reflects the company's commitment to the European market and its ability to provide tailored financial solutions.

Icon Partnership in the Americas

In the Americas, Mitsubishi HC Capital America is expanding its partnership programs. For example, the company has joined forces with Sunstate Equipment to design competitive financing solutions for Sunstate's used equipment division. These strategic alliances are crucial for expanding market reach and providing value-added services to customers. What Is Mitsubishi UFJ Lease’s Growth Forecast?

The financial outlook for Mitsubishi HC Capital Inc. is promising, with the company demonstrating robust financial performance and setting ambitious growth targets. The leasing industry, in which Mitsubishi HC Capital operates, is expected to see continued evolution, driven by technological advancements and changing market demands. For the fiscal year ending March 31, 2024, Mitsubishi HC Capital's profit attributable to owners of the parent increased by 9.1% to ¥135.2 billion. This marks a record profit for the third consecutive term, indicating strong financial health and effective management strategies. This performance reflects the company's ability to navigate market challenges and capitalize on growth opportunities within the financial services sector.

The company's '2025 MTMP' outlines specific financial targets, including a net income attributable to owners of the parent of ¥160.0 billion, an ROA (net income basis) of approximately 1.5%, and an ROE of approximately 10.0% by the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026. These targets demonstrate a commitment to sustained profitability and shareholder value creation. The company's strategic focus on key segments has been a significant driver of its financial success.

Icon Key Drivers of Performance

Strong results from the Aviation and Logistics segments and gains from investment securities sales in the Environment & Energy segment contributed to the positive results. These segments have proven to be resilient and growth-oriented, supporting the company's overall financial performance. Market analysis shows a growing demand for these services.

Icon Dividend Growth

The company anticipates increasing its annual dividend by ¥5 to ¥45, marking dividend growth for the 27th consecutive term. This demonstrates confidence in its financial stability and commitment to rewarding shareholders. This consistent dividend growth is a positive indicator for investment opportunities.

Icon Subsidiary Performance

Mitsubishi HC Capital UK PLC reported a profit before tax of £126.0 million in 2023/24, an 8% increase, with net earning assets of £8.2 billion. This highlights the strong performance of its international operations and its ability to generate revenue in key markets. The leasing industry benefits from a global presence.

Icon Capital Investments

A capital injection of EUR 697 million from Mitsubishi HC Capital Inc. into European Energy, a 20% share acquisition, boosted the company's equity in 2024. This strategic investment supports expansion plans and strengthens its position in the renewable energy sector. This is part of their business development strategy.

Future Projections

Japan Credit Rating Agency (JCR) predicts that Mitsubishi HC Capital will achieve new record-high recurring income and net income attributable to owners of the parent in the fiscal year ending March 2025. This positive outlook underscores the company's strategic positioning and its ability to capitalize on market trends.

Icon Risk Mitigation Strategies

The company employs several strategies to mitigate these risks. These include strengthening its franchise through M&A and new business transactions, which helps diversify revenue streams. They also focus on strengthening service-related businesses, which can offer higher risk-return efficiency. The company is implementing measures to improve credit screening processes, especially in areas like truck financing and the environment & energy business.
